Solution 01: Restart your Router

Believe it or not, restarting the router is one of the best solutions to solving many problems on your device. If you note anything unusual, then you should restart your router. Restarting the router can also fix the This Site Can’t Be Reached Error on your browser.

Check the backside of your router and see if it has a power button; if yes, gently press it to turn off and turn it on again in a few seconds; if not, remove the power cable from the router and reconnect the cable after a few seconds.

Solution 04: Flush your DNS cache and renew your IP address

Our next possible solution to fix the This Site Can’t Be Reached error is to flush your local DNS cache and change your local IP address on the device. Ensure that your local device’s DNS points to the correct DNS server address.

To ensure your website is pointing to the correct DNS Server, you must flush your DNS cache information on your device by following the simple command below.

Flushing your DNS cache and changing your IPv4 address is very simple, and it can be done in just a min by following the below command.

  • Press the Window key on your keyboard to open the search bar
  • Type cmd and open the command prompt as an administrator
  • Type the following command one by one
  • Type ipconfig /flushdns and enter to clear the DNS cache
  • Type ipconfig /renew and enter to renew the IP address for your device automatically.

Solution 05: Change DNS IP address

Most of the time, DNS servers are assigned by your ISP automatically through your router; most ISP use their DNS server on their services. It would be best if you tried to change the DNS server temporarily or permanently on your device to any other public DNS server such as Google or Cloudflare or OpenDNS etc.,

I prefer to use AdGuard DNS, which blocks ads and inappropriate content on the device. To check your DNS address, follow the below steps:

  • Press Window Key + R on your Keyboard
  • Type ncpa.cpl in the run command and press enter
  • Go to properties of your Network Interface
  • Select Internet Protocol Version (TCP/IPv4)
  • Click Properties
  • In General, select using the following DNS server address
  • Type your preferred Primary and Secondary DNS IP Address
  • Click OK and Click Close  

As I said earlier, I am using the free family protection AdGuard DNS Server IP address as 94.140.14.15, 94.140.15.16.

You may use your choice of public DNS Server like 8.8.8.8, 8.8.4.4 from Google or 1.1.1.1, 1.0.0.1 from Cloudflare etc.
